Climate Resilience Strategies for Businesses
To handle the growing challenges of climate shifts, businesses need to strategically build resilience approaches. These measures can include diversifying supply chains to lessen disruption from extreme weather, dedicating in assets improvements to withstand rising sea levels, and establishing new product or service lines that cater to a modified consumer landscape. Furthermore, adopting risk analyses and incorporating climate data into more info decision-making is essential for long-term longevity and continued success.

A Role of Nature for Weather Resilience
Nature plays a critical role for bolstering climate adaptation . Thriving vegetation, swamps, and marine ecosystems furnish inherent buffers to such consequences from environmental shifts . These systems enable to reduce inundation hazards , secure beaches, and sequester emissions , consequently enhancing general weather safety and enduring welfare . After Disaster Relief: Building Long-Term Environmental Resilience
While rapid catastrophe relief is necessary following severe weather incidents, a real shift in focus is required to develop durable climate robustness. This involves moving beyond simply addressing short-term needs and instead directing in proactive plans that enhance communities' ability to cope with future challenges. Such actions might include public works upgrades, environmental recovery, farming diversification, and local awareness programs – all aimed to build a more capable and thriving future.
